The annual inflation rate in Zimbabwe increased to 59.39 percent in February of 2019 from 56.9 percent in January. The inflation hit a new high since at least December of 2009, due to rising prices for basic goods. On a monthly basis, consumer prices went up 1.67 percent, following a 10.75 percent jump in January.
It looks for Zimbabwe that the hyperinflaion is happening again.
